LVS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review

623 of the 7,458 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Las Vegas Sands (LVS)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$12.2B — down 33% from $18.1B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 107 funds opened new LVS positions and 106 closed out — a net gain of 1 holder — while 232 added to existing stakes and 210 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Citadel Advisors, adding an estimated $202M. The largest seller was Capital Research Global Investors, cutting an estimated $1.4B.
